After the course, the student can:
- Identify, list and define common techniques used in genetic engineering and gene expression analysis,
- Interpret data generated from the techniques discussed, classify strengths and weaknesses of the methodologies, summarize results and methods, infer consequences of results, explain procedures.
- Apply the acquired knowledge to better interpret degrees of confidence in experimental results.
- Deconstruct results of gene expression measurements. Compare different methodologies for verifying a hypothesis or measuring a variable.
- Compare and appraise related methods in gene expression studies, and interpret and comment conclusions in such studies,
- Create and develop an experimental procedure using the methods learned, that can address simple questions regarding gene expression.
